As the investment world embeds the concept of ESG further into its business practices many questions have arisen, not least because the concepts making up ESG are broad and open to interpretation.
There is also the risk of greenwashing, where businesses present their funds as being more environmentally or socially friendly than they really are.
The regulators have been looking at this closely and are trying to find ways to standardise ESG principles – this has consequences for financial advisers as ESG advice starts to become part of the regulatory landscape.
Many advisers will be wondering exactly what their responsibilities are.
As the financial community adjusts, this guide aims to offer a few pointers about the new direction investments are taking.
